How much does a coach ticket cost in Ireland?
Bus travel in Ireland is one of the most affordable ways to get around. Prices vary depending on distance and route: Short trips between nearby cities are usually budget-friendly. In the last 12 months, the average ticket price for domestic routes was £26. Long-distance journeys connecting major hubs are more expensive but still offer great value. International routes to neighbouring countries are higher priced but often cheaper than flights.
Example fares in Ireland:
Dublin ↔ Belfast (average: £16)
Dublin ↔ Cork (average: £23)
